compound weighing 115 g contains 68.3 g of carbon, 13.2 g of hydrogen, 15.9 g of nitrogen, and some amount of oxygen. What is the mass percent of oxygen in the compound?

The mass percent means that the mass of this element divide the total mass of the compound. The oxygen amount equals 115-68.3-13.2-15.9=17.6. The mass percent is 17.6/115*100%=15.3%.
